Fluid-Solid Interaction — Flapping Flag & Vortex Shedding

A flexible flag clamped at its leading edge undergoes flutter instability in uniform flow above a critical flow speed. The flag couples to shed vortices via the Kelvin-Helmholtz mechanism; periodically alternating vortices form a von Kármán vortex street. The flapping frequency and mode shape depend on the mass ratio and bending rigidity (the Cauchy number).
